OSIM's Q3 net profit rises 16% to $22.7m
OSIM International's third-quarter profit rose 16 per cent as sales of its massage chairs, massagers and nutritional supplements improved.
Net profit was $22.7 million for the three months ended Sept 30, up from $19.6 million a year ago, Asia's biggest maker of massage chairs said in a statement yesterday. That was lower than the $23.5 million forecast by analysts in a Bloomberg poll.
Revenue rose 7 per cent to $153 million from a year earlier. Contributions from its North Asian operations grew 9 per cent to $81 million, while that of its South Asian business grew 5 per cent to $59 million.
